Description: Victoria I & II (2003) is a striking diptych by Gerhard Richter, a leading figure in contemporary art. Based on his renowned abstract paintings, this two-panel edition captures the richness of his scraping technique, layered chromatic effects, and the almost musical depth of his compositions. Each print reveals a dynamic color universe: sunny yellows, deep reds, touches of emerald green, electric blue, and black structure the composition. The result is a controlled explosion—both chaotic and ordered—typical of Richter’s abstract period.
